display image using rest apiwhy is graham wardle leaving heartland
So the way of getting Hyperlink is the way of getting Picture column. I also want to point out the opening and closing tags on lines 5 and 7. WP Rest API: details of latest post including featured media url in one request? We accomplish this by creating thousands of videos, articles, and interactive coding lessons - all freely available to the public. Similar Post: How to fetch image from database using Spring MVC 1. Totally kosher. As the saying goes, "You might not need jQuery." RestController to upload image Create RestController class and define below rest endpoint: POST method to Upload image using MultipartFile [] file as a parameter. A base64 encoded string is 33% bigger than the binary data. Conclusion Why? To use data stored in these columns, see Use image column data. To enforce this constraint of statelessness, you need to use resources rather than commands. Update Database table and for Entity class We need to update the users table in the database, adding a new column that stores the file name. If you can use jQuery then you can use the REST web service instead of the SOAP web service. This principle involves grouping different layers with specified functions. The magic happens on line 20, though. Display Image From Rest API Open in New Tab Close Sign in Project Info SudhirSahoo Display Image From Rest API Display Image from REST service 2.1K view s 63 fork s Files src app app.component.css app.component.html app.component.ts app.module.ts config.service.ts hello.component.ts settings.service.ts assets index.html main.ts polyfills.ts But we can glean some important information from this. check my stackblitz, its works. This won't save bandwidth or anything. data parameter in requests.post() in the client side. Tikz: Numbering vertices of regular a-sided Polygon, Checks and balances in a 3 branch market economy. The verbs are: GET - this operation is used to retrieve data from the web service. To display List of uploaded files, we iterate over fileInfos array using map () function. For instance you can use a CDN for your images and allow your users to get images faster -- To get the right MIME type you can use the, In very very very brief (there is a lot of resources on the internet about REST), when dealing with resources on a REST architecture, you use collections and id as URI. You should know Hyperlink = Picture. Although you can request the image from the server and display it however you want, here we'll be. Find the list of all technologies used in this application. If exposed, it could be used to create images using your account. So you need to optimize Magento TTFB (Time To First Byte) or use other performance enhancement strategies that work best for your CMS. We are importing some things from different places at the top of our file (maybe take a second glance at our json files if we are curious where this stuff is coming from). If the request was successful the result is stored as a JSON object, otherwise an error response is returned. A client performs well-known HTTP protocol-based activities like fetch, update, and delete. You just need to make GET request to the following URL. Props are a bit weird at first because they are sometimes defined, such as className or style, but otherwise they are completely malleable. How a top-ranked engineering school reimagined CS curriculum (Ep. Making statements based on opinion; back them up with references or personal experience. Based on how you send the image, the way to get the uploaded image on the server side also varies. when I check up Network Response I got this image, Remove Content-Type header and set responseType to blob in httpOptions, but not in the header part like you did. ## files is a list containing two images. core.filemanager.FileBlobValue@4747ae4b . of type werkzeug.datastructures.ImmutableMultiDict. How can I control PNP and NPN transistors together from one pin? However, old endpoints remain operational, which increases the workload. Why don't we use the 7805 for car phone chargers? Notice that the list name has its spaces removed. We have ten objects within our array. Find centralized, trusted content and collaborate around the technologies you use most. A src directory! The goal of this tutorial will be to provide an example template for how to fetch data from an API and display that data on the page in pictures. Thats why developers dont proceed with the project due to the initial difficulties. We can tell by going over to localhost and make sure, but lets dive into some concepts here. Give a name to the project as I have given KapilDGImage. I got problem how to display image send by API from backend it not display. Afterwards, utilized what we learned by building out PhotoContainer. This is where we will place those images that we have fetched within our component. Via web path: If you want to avoid reading the image, send the binary everytime, you could just return the URL of the image (ex. Many websites and applications rely on internal or external APIs to provide data for the frontend. I have added a column to the left and inserted a Picture widget with the goal of consuming the REST API base URL + ? You'd need to setup your image to be of TypeExternal, and its URL property should be set to a data uri with the binary data encoded using base64: The disadvantage of this approach is the page takes longer to load, as the binary data is directly in the HTML. i.e.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ey, Showing an image that have been received as a Blob object in Angular 5. Returning image/media data with Spring Boot REST application, we have multiple options: Producing an image/media using REST service, Spring Framework has MediaType class inside the org.springframework.http package. Add an expression to the place where you want to show the image with the following text: Remember to set the Escape Content to NO.This is a way to show the image directly into the page without having to store it before. # see https://jdhao.github.io/2020/03/17/base64_opencv_pil_image_conversion/. You do need to parse it from this structure: Thanks for contributing an answer to SharePoint Stack Exchange! Why in the Sierpiski Triangle is this set being used as the example for the OSC and not a more "natural"? Line 7. Select the added Endpoint and define its name. Effect of a "bad grade" in grad school applications, Tikz: Numbering vertices of regular a-sided Polygon. Has depleted uranium been considered for radiation shielding in crewed spacecraft beyond LEO? you can easily read the image for later processing: Finally, we construct a Python dict and convert it to JSON format via the How to persist and serve image files for fullstack webapp (Spring Boot JPA, REST, Vue.js)? Wordpress Custom Rest Api - How to get Image Url? Although your effort helping the community is highly appreciated, in this case if might be better directed at other more recent topics still without a solution ;-). Embedded hyperlinks in a thesis or research paper, Generic Doubly-Linked-Lists C implementation. The state should look like this: Admittedly, this is not the best picture, but the idea is conveyed. Add File Upload Component to App Component Open App.js, import and embed the UploadFiles Component tag. Disclaimer 2: This fetch call will not work. Approach I have created a custom list (Key Contacts) with a people field by the name Contact. You may have heard of it in the context of standardizing the use of information exchange systems (web services). A separate client and server operation means that developers arent bound to any project parts. Click the plus button and select the Display Image from URL Action to add it. However, this architectural style allows users to download and run code in the form of Java applets or scripts (such as JavaScript). How to upload base64 image resource with dropzone? dict: Another way is to just encode the image with base64 and post all the info via How to create Password Reset Disk for Windows 7. Thanks for contributing an answer to SharePoint Stack Exchange! Great. like this: In the server side, the posted image will be in request.files['image'], which is The goal of this tutorial will be to provide an example template for how to fetch data from an API and display that data on the page in pictures. The first one will be used to inject the cocktail data from the API whilst the second will be used to achieve the semi transparent background effect. To get around this well create an object and only add the ingredients that dont have a null value: We can then loop through these ingredients and output them into an unordered list: All thats left to do is add some CSS to the style.css file: Thats all for this this tutorial, you should have a functioning webpage that displays a random cocktail recipe from an external API. Asking for help, clarification, or responding to other answers. The first straightforward solution is to use the @ResponseBody annotation on a controller method to indicate that the object returned by the method should be marshaled directly to the HTTP response body: @GetMapping ("/get-text") public @ResponseBody String getText() { return "Hello world" ; } Counting and finding real solutions of an equation. Websparrow.org or Web Sparrow is a collection of simple and easy to understand tutorials and dedicated to all front end and back end developers.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. The extension will allow us to examine the state of any component. We have some imports at the top of our code. Then in the server side, you can get the posted image These web services utilize a stateless protocol to make textual representations of their online resources available for reading and processing. Tweet a thanks, Learn to code for free. The six REST architectural constraints are principles for designing the solution and are as follows: 1. These layers act as mediators and prevent direct interaction between the client and server apps. Before, angular was trying to parse your response as JSON, hence the error, Step #2 Use baseImage instead of baseImage.image (the response is a blob, it does not have an image property), and then use createObjectURL to get an image url from the blob. So, this will open another window as below. or can provide a stackblitz? BIG fan of yours, Now back to OPs question.. The name of the file is stored in the database. Then it will query the root HTML sheet that we pointed out earlier and find the element with the id of root and slot the application there. A minor scale definition: am I missing something? Embedded hyperlinks in a thesis or research paper. What does it mean when each layer performs its function before transferring the data to the next? APIs specify the content available to the client making the call from the producer that's returning the response. To learn more, see our tips on writing great answers. For this we are going to use the Dog API. A fetch call is the code telling the server that it needs specific information and where that information is located. I really suggest taking a look at the documentation here for the API. Which was the first Sci-Fi story to predict obnoxious "robo calls"? You can save the image to disk via save() Based on how you send the image, the way to get the uploaded image on the If youve ever considered getting data from another website, such as Twitter or GitHub, youve probably used this kind of API. Uh oh. We can use it according to our need like MediaType.IMAGE_JPEG or MediaType.IMAGE_JPEG_VALUE. Wrapping It Up. Does a password policy with a restriction of repeated characters increase security? To display data via Listing Grid, you need a listing template. It only takes a minute to sign up. Before building or operating an API, or a REST API in particular, you should first learn what an API is. You just need to make GET request to the following URL. APIs represent a set of definitions and protocols. Post binary image You can directly post binary image to the server using the files parameter of requests.post (): The RESTful layered design structure is the next constraint under discussion. REST was first established in 2000 with the goal of improving performance, scalability, and simplicity by enforcing specific limits on an API. Thanks a lot. These are the nouns of the web. If you only care about the value in one column, you can use this parameter to tell SharePoint to only give you that column. Set HTTP Headers (Content-Type and others), Return binary data (the content of the file). Before we do that, though. As an aside, you may notice that the lifecycle methods and render method are in ES5 context. The REST API layers have their responsibilities and come in hierarchical order. Lets move on. If you would like to learn more about the Fetch API and all the options available the MDN web docs provide an excellent resource. As currently constructed, our App is a functional component. Thank you :), Correct way to display image through restAPI. Second, we had to build out that displayPhotos function. Interpreting non-statistically significant results: Do we have "no evidence" or "insufficient evidence" to reject the null?
Control Univision Karla,
Life Pacific University Basketball Roster,
Melody Author Of Love Is In The Earth Obituary,
Crip Knowledge Pdf,
Jackson Kraken Trolling Motor,
Articles D